OM : Habib Bèye donne la formule pour regagner la confiance des supporters en colère
It's safe to say. Olympique de Marseille supporters are not satisfied with their team's performances. Last Saturday, during the match against Toulouse at the Vélodrome, they unfurled a banner that blatantly read: "YOU ARE SHIT." A message directly addressed to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ang's teammates after their elimination from the Coupe de France against the same team from Toulouse.
Despite the revenge taken by the Phocaeans on their opponent (1-0), the Marseille ultras again showed their anger by booing the players who came to greet them at the end of the match.
"From time to time, there's a fire, and then the fire goes out on its own."
In a press conference, OM coach Habib Bèye acknowledged the current tension between his squad and the fans. "I'll repeat what I said when I arrived: 'Sometimes there's a fire, and it goes out on its own.' It goes out on its own through your behavior on the pitch, through what the fans see, because deep down, I'll tell you: 'There's the banner, there aren't the chants, there isn't the support, but I can guarantee you that every single one of those people in the stands loves OM with their whole being.' So, you must never question those fans," said Habib Bèye. "The best way to win them back is to be the team we were tonight, with unwavering dedication," the Senegalese coach asserted.
For him, Marseille supporters only remember "the people who fight, who give their all for their club." "If at some point they perceive that in the course of the matches, then we will bring them back with us," Habib Bèye believes.
